* GUIDE PRICE £400,000 - £425,000*

A City Centre Second Floor Two Bedroom, Two Bathroom Apartment That Ticks All The Boxes, Having Underground Secure Parking, Balcony And Being In Excellent Location Within Walking Distance Of The Seafront And Brighton Railway Station.

Ideally located on the quiet, eastern side of the development. The accommodation comprises a light and spacious living area with modern high gloss graphite coloured kitchen. Sliding patio doors opening out on to the west facing balcony with views across the communal courtyard/gardens. The master bedroom has built in wardrobes and an en-suite bathroom. Whilst the second bedroom has a built in wardrobe and is served by a separate shower room. Both the bathroom and shower room are contemporary styled with fully tiled walls and floor, grey vanity unit and white suite. The property benefits from an allocated car parking space in the secure car park beneath the development.

Avalon was constructed in 2005 and is ideally located close to Brighton seafront and Brighton Mainline Railway Station (0.5 miles). A melting pot of culture and excitement is moments away. There is an array of vibrant bars, cafs and restaurants on offer within the adjacent Historic Lanes and North Laine (0.5 miles). The Brighton Dome (0.5 miles), The Theatre Royal (0.4 mile) and Komedia (0.4 miles) are a short walk away hosting numerous events and the seaside excitement of Brighton Pier (0.4 miles) is nearby also. Along North Street and Western Road there are a variety of shops and amenities including a Boots, Marks and Spencer and Waitrose. Transport links include Brighton Station (0.5 miles), several bus services can be accessed from North Street and there is excellent access to the A259 coastal road leading to Kemptown and Brighton Marina or Hove in the opposite direction. The property is well located for access to Brighton & Sussex Universities and a number of language schools.

    Broadband availability and predicted speed

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

    Mobile phone signal availability and predicted strength

    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:

    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
    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
    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
    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
    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
